About Kadir Karaman
Kadir Karaman is a scholar working on Civil and Structural Engineering, Mechanics of Materials and Ocean Engineering, having authored 32 papers that have together received 570 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Rock Mechanics and Modeling (23 papers), Tunneling and Rock Mechanics (13 papers) and Drilling and Well Engineering (10 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Civil and Structural Engineering (368 citations), Mechanics of Materials (411 citations) and Safety, Risk, Reliability and Quality (126 citations). Kadir Karaman has collaborated with scholars based in Türkiye and Tajikistan. Frequent co-authors include Ayhan Kesimal, Ayberk Kaya, Bayram Erçıkdı, Tekin Yılmaz, Gökhan Külekçi, Ferdi Cihangir, Fikri Bulut, Hakan Ersoy, Aykut Akgün and Serkan Demirel.
